Summary: The Supreme Court dismissed Vishaka Beriwala's Special Leave Petition (Criminal) challenging the High Court of Punjab & Haryana's order dated 18-03-2026, finding no grounds to interfere with the impugned judgment. However, the Court granted liberty to the petitioner to seek regular bail. All pending applications stand disposed of.
